General Thoughts on Lucero Chords

Ben seems to favor chord variations that fret the B string at the third fret. If a C, Em, G, or A doesn't seem quite right, try:
Cadd9 (x32030), Em7 (022030), G (320033), Asus (x02230)

Also, I think he leaves the E string open on a lot of his D chords (xx0230).

Colorado Girl

This is a Townes Van Zandt cover, but Ben does it live pretty often, It's easy. The same thing repeats throughout the whole song and the only trick is that the way Ben plays it he begins each G chord and each Cadd9 chord by hammering the root note on from one fret down. For G that means a 2h3 on the E string and for Cadd9 it means a 2h3 on the A string. That's pretty much it.
